Problem 1: Rectangular Prism
Given Dimensions:
- Length = 10 in
- Width = 3 in
- Height = 6 in
####
Step 1: Draw the Net
A rectangular prism has 6 faces:
- 2 bases (top and bottom): each is a rectangle of 10 in × 3 in
- 2 side faces: each is 10 in × 6 in
- 2 end faces: each is 3 in × 6 in
The net would consist of these six rectangles arranged so they can fold into a box.
####
Step 2: Calculate Surface Area
Surface Area = Sum of areas of all faces
Break it down:
- Top and Bottom: $2 \times (10 \times 3) = 2 \times 30 = 60$ in²
- Front and Back: $2 \times (10 \times 6) = 2 \times 60 = 120$ in²
- Left and Right: $2 \times (3 \times 6) = 2 \times 18 = 36$ in²
Add them up:
$$
60 + 120 + 36 = 216 \text{ in}^2
$$
✔ Surface Area of Rectangular Prism = 216 square inches

Problem 2: Square Pyramid
Given Dimensions:
- Base is a square with side = 8 ft
- Slant height = 10 ft (from apex to midpoint of base edge)
> Note: The diagram shows triangular faces with slant height = 10 ft, and base = 8 ft.
####
Step 1: Draw the Net
The net of a square pyramid includes:
- One square base (8 ft × 8 ft)
- Four congruent triangles (each with base 8 ft and height 10 ft)
Arrange the four triangles around the square base.
####
Step 2: Calculate Surface Area
Total Surface Area = Area of Base + Lateral Surface Area
1.
Area of Base:
$$
8 \times 8 = 64 \text{ ft}^2
$$
2.
Area of One Triangular Face:
$$
\frac{1}{2} \times \text{base} \times \text{height} = \frac{1}{2} \times 8 \times 10 = 40 \text{ ft}^2
$$
3.
Total Area of Four Triangles:
$$
4 \times 40 = 160 \text{ ft}^2
$$
4.
Total Surface Area:
$$
64 + 160 = 224 \text{ ft}^2
$$
✔ Surface Area of Square Pyramid = 224 square feet
